Getting Around

Getting around Geelong is straightforward and convenient. The city centre is very walkable, especially around the waterfront precinct. For longer distances, a reliable bus network serves most suburbs, with fares generally quite affordable. Taxis and rideshare services like Uber are readily available. If you're planning to explore the wider Geelong region, including the Bellarine Peninsula, hiring a car offers the most flexibility. Parking is generally plentiful in the CBD and at major attractions.

Must-See Attractions

  • Stroll the iconic Geelong Waterfront, a 2km promenade featuring the famous bollards, stunning gardens, and the Adventure Park.
  • Visit the Geelong Botanic Gardens, a heritage-listed oasis showcasing diverse plant collections with beautiful bay views.
  • Explore the Geelong Arts Centre and local galleries to immerse yourself in the city's creative pulse and public art installations.
  • Discover the Geelong Maritime Discovery Centre, detailing the region's seafaring past and the importance of Corio Bay.
  • Take a scenic drive or walk along the Bellarine Peninsula coastal road, easily accessible from Geelong for breathtaking ocean vistas.
  • Venture into the laneways to find quirky cafes and independent shops, uncovering the authentic local Geelong vibe away from the main drag.

Best Time to Visit

Weather

Geelong enjoys a temperate climate, with warm, dry summers and cool, mild winters. Being coastal, it experiences sea breezes that can moderate summer heat. Autumn and spring offer pleasant, often sunny days with less wind than in winter.

Best Months

The best months to visit Geelong are typically from September to November (spring) and March to May (autumn), offering comfortable temperatures for exploring both the city and coastline without the peak summer heat or winter chill.

Peak Season

Peak season in Geelong usually falls during the summer months, from December to February. Expect warm to hot weather perfect for beach activities, but also larger crowds and potentially higher accommodation prices.

Off Season

The off-season generally occurs during winter, from June to August. While cooler and sometimes wet, it offers a quieter experience with fewer crowds and often lower prices, ideal for enjoying cosy cafes and indoor attractions.
